Formula
Proof = ABV × 2ABV = Proof ÷ 2Worked example. 40% ABV × 2 = 80 proof. 100 proof ÷ 2 = 50% ABV.

US proof only — UK proof was retired in 1980
Every UK spirits label now states ABV, so there's no reason to convert to the old UK proof scale. This calculator is for reading American labels, where proof is still standard and is defined as exactly twice ABV.

No. UK proof was a different scale (about 1.75× ABV) that was retired in 1980 in favour of ABV, which is what every UK label now carries. Proof survives mainly on American whiskey and bourbon labels, where it's exactly twice ABV — that's what this calculator converts.
Proof is a historical US and Canadian labelling convention, mostly seen on spirits. ABV is the internationally standard figure and the one required on UK and EU labels.
